Abstract
The paper deals with the problems related to power quality in the aircraft electric systems. In particular the analysis of wire-to-wire coupling and atmospheric electricity are presented and discussed together with the typical protection requirements. Then the cable layout in the electric plant of a large aircraft for civil aviation is simulated by means of the well known code EMTP in order to investigate the disturbance propagation in the aircraft power system.
